Abstract

The Agrarian Station Cotove is located in Santa Fe de Antioquia, an area of tropical dry forest in which agricultural activities have been carried out for more than 40 years, which have transformed their original ecosystems and modifi ed the environmental conditions. Therefore, this study aims to evaluate the composition and structure of ants in five sites with different land uses: fruit trees, silvopasture, secondary forest, grass for cutting, and pastures with low density of trees. In each land use, three transects of 100m each were located, inside, inside-edge, and edge, taking a sample every 20m to a depth of 10cm. In each site, the ants were identified to morphospecies, and classified by trophic guilds and by functional groups. The diversity index for each land uses were determined. We collected 5239 ants, grouped in 253 colonies, belonging to 23 genera and 37 morphospecies of subfamilies Myrmicinae, Ponerinae, Formicinae y Ecitoninae. Species diversity was highest in secondary forest and fruit trees, while the dominance was higher in silvopasture and pastures with low density of trees. Secondary forest and fruit trees showed the highest value of shared morphospecies. The omnivorous and predator’s trophic guilds were the best represented, and regarding functional groups, we found a high proportion of tropical climate specialists and Myrmicinae generalists.
